WebJan 17, 2024 · Alliums Repel Aphids. Alliums include onions, garlic, leeks, and chives are all plants that repel aphids. This is due to their strong smelling aroma which will disguise your crops saving them from aphid infestation. You can make a spray to repel aphids by chopping 4 cloves of garlic ( Allium sativum) adding them to a pint of water. WebQuick facts. Common name Rose aphids. Latin name Several species, a common species is Macrosiphum rosae. Plants affected Wild and cultivated roses. Main symptoms Small green and/or pink insects clustered on the foliage, flower buds and shoot tips. Plants become sticky. Caused by Sap-sucking insects known as aphids or greenfly.
